Job Description:
2025-26 School Year 244 days/year 8 hours/day Purpose Statement
The job of Mechanic Assistant was established for the purpose/s of
providing mechanic services with specific responsibility for
performing assigned repairs and preventive maintenance; assisting
mechanics; and ensuring that tools and materials are available at
job site. This job reports to Mechanic/Shop Supervisor. Essential
Functions Adjusts parts, components, systems (e.g. computerized
systems, carburetors, valves, pistons, rings, bearings, etc.) for
the purpose of ensuring the fitness and proper operation of all
vehicles. Assists other mechanics and/or assistant mechanics as
needed for the purpose of completing difficult tasks and responding
to coworker requests. Attends department in-service and safety
meetings for the purpose of gathering information required to
perform job functions. Cleans assigned vehicles, both interior and
exterior for the purpose of maintaining appearance, sanitation and
safety of vehicle. Fuels assigned vehicles for the purpose of
ensuring the vehicle is available for service. Inspects assigned
vehicles (buses, trucks, tractors, vans and other district
vehicles) (e.g. brake system, oil levels, coolant, tire pressure,
wiper blades, fan belts, exterior and interior condition, etc.) for
the purpose of ensuring that the vehicle is in a safe operating
condition. Maintain all equipment for the purpose of snow removal.
Maintains tools, equipment and/or shop area for the purpose of
ensuring the availability of tools and equipment, and safety within
the workspace. Performs minor body work (e.g. front ends, fenders,
upholstery, etc.) for the purpose of maintaining the appearance and
safe operation of the vehicles. Performs road tests on all
vehicles/school buses for the purpose of ensuring that vehicles are
in safe operating order. Performs routine vehicle maintenance
program (e.g. oil change, tire rotation, changing tires, brake
check, etc.) for the purpose of maintaining vehicles in a safe
operating condition and meeting mandated requirements. Prepares
written materials (e.g. repair and maintenance logs, parts lists,
etc.) for the purpose of documenting activities, providing written
reference and meeting mandated requirements. Repairs assigned
vehicle system components (e.g. engines, differential, clutch,
etc.) for the purpose of ensuring the availability of vehicles in
safe operating condition. Other Functions Performs other related
duties as assigned for the purpose of ensuring the efficient and
effective functioning of the work unit. Job Requirements: Minimum
